United Nations climate chief Simon Stiell has urged against "point-scoring" at COP28. -AP

Countries at the COP28 climate talks need to stop posturing, aim high and agree on a way to end the "fossil fuel era as we know it," United Nations climate chief Simon Stiell says as tension over the future of coal, oil and gas came to the fore.
